New Super Mario Bros. Wii Is Japan’s Fastest Selling Wii Game

by Tim Turi on Jan 19, 2010 at 07:31 AM



Mario has done it again. We already know that Nintendo’s latest gem sold an amazing 2.82 million in December, topping off the US NPD charts. Japan’s numbers are even higher, hitting 3,002,753 units sold.

According to Famitsu.com, the game acquired triple platinum status in the mere seven weeks of its release on December 3. This makes New Super Mario Bros. Wii Japan’s fastest selling Wii game ever.

Can Nintendo’s mascot usurp the Wii’s less traditional hits, Wii Sports Resort and Wii Fit in total sales? We’ve got a feeling this is only the beginning of New Super Mario Bros. march of glory.
